博客 RPO/RTO技术实现与优化策略

RPO/RTO技术实现与优化策略

   数栈君   发表于 2026-01-19 18:38  60  0

在数字化转型的浪潮中,企业越来越依赖数据来驱动业务决策。然而,数据的中断或丢失可能对业务造成巨大损失。为了确保数据的可用性和业务的连续性,RPO(恢复点目标)和RTO(恢复时间目标)成为企业关注的焦点。本文将深入探讨RPO/RTO的技术实现与优化策略,为企业提供实用的指导。


什么是RPO和RTO?

RPO(Recovery Point Objective)是指在发生数据丢失或系统故障时,企业能够容忍的最长数据丢失时间。简单来说,RPO衡量的是数据恢复的“时间窗口”。例如,如果企业的RPO为15分钟,则意味着在发生故障后,企业最多只能容忍15分钟的数据丢失。

RTO(Recovery Time Objective)则是指在发生系统故障后,企业能够容忍的最长恢复时间。RTO衡量的是系统恢复的“速度”。例如,如果企业的RTO为30分钟,则意味着在发生故障后,企业必须在30分钟内恢复系统运行。

RPO和RTO是企业数据保护和业务连续性管理中的核心指标。通过合理设置RPO和RTO,企业可以确保在故障发生时,能够快速恢复数据和系统,最大限度地减少损失。


RPO/RTO技术实现的关键步骤

要实现RPO/RTO的目标,企业需要从数据备份、恢复机制、监控与预警等多个方面入手。以下是技术实现的关键步骤:

1. 数据备份策略

数据备份是RPO/RTO实现的基础。企业需要制定科学的备份策略,确保数据的完整性和可用性。

  • 全量备份:定期对整个数据集进行备份,确保数据的完整性。
  • 增量备份:仅备份自上次备份以来发生变化的数据,减少备份时间。
  • 差异备份:备份自上次全量备份以来所有变化的数据,比增量备份更高效。
  • 云备份:利用云存储进行备份,提高数据的冗余性和可访问性。

2. 数据恢复机制

数据恢复是RTO实现的核心。企业需要建立高效的恢复机制,确保在故障发生时能够快速恢复数据。

  • 恢复测试:定期进行恢复测试,验证备份数据的完整性和恢复流程的有效性。
  • 自动化恢复:通过自动化工具实现快速恢复,减少人工干预。
  • 多副本备份:在多个地理位置存储数据副本,确保数据的高可用性。

3. 监控与预警

实时监控和预警是RPO/RTO实现的重要保障。企业需要通过监控工具,实时跟踪系统运行状态,及时发现潜在问题。

  • 性能监控:监控系统性能,及时发现异常。
  • 日志分析:通过日志分析,快速定位故障原因。
  • 告警系统:设置告警阈值,及时通知相关人员。

4. 业务连续性管理

业务连续性管理(BCM)是RPO/RTO实现的顶层策略。企业需要制定详细的BCM计划,确保在故障发生时能够快速响应。

  • 应急响应计划:制定应急响应计划,明确故障处理流程。
  • 灾难恢复计划:制定灾难恢复计划,确保在重大故障时能够快速恢复。
  • 演练与培训:定期进行演练和培训,提高员工的应急响应能力。

RPO/RTO优化策略

为了进一步优化RPO/RTO,企业可以采取以下策略:

1. 采用高可用性架构

高可用性架构是优化RTO的关键。通过采用高可用性架构,企业可以显著缩短恢复时间。

  • 负载均衡:通过负载均衡技术,实现应用的高可用性。
  • 故障转移:通过故障转移机制,快速切换到备用系统。
  • 冗余设计:通过冗余设计,确保关键组件的高可用性。

2. 实施数据去重和压缩

数据去重和压缩是优化RPO的关键。通过减少备份数据的体积,企业可以显著缩短备份和恢复时间。

  • 数据去重:通过数据去重技术,减少备份数据的体积。
  • 数据压缩:通过数据压缩技术,进一步减少备份数据的体积。
  • 增量备份:通过增量备份技术,减少备份时间。

3. 利用分布式存储

分布式存储是优化RPO/RTO的重要手段。通过采用分布式存储技术,企业可以显著提高数据的可用性和恢复速度。

  • 分布式存储:通过分布式存储技术,实现数据的高可用性和高扩展性。
  • 副本机制:通过副本机制,确保数据的冗余性和可靠性。
  • 快速恢复:通过分布式存储的快速恢复机制,缩短恢复时间。

4. 优化备份和恢复流程

优化备份和恢复流程是实现RPO/RTO的重要手段。通过简化备份和恢复流程,企业可以显著提高效率。

  • 自动化备份:通过自动化备份工具,简化备份流程。
  • 快速恢复:通过快速恢复工具,简化恢复流程。
  • 并行备份:通过并行备份技术,提高备份效率。

RPO/RTO在数据中台、数字孪生和数字可视化中的应用

RPO/RTO技术在数据中台、数字孪生和数字可视化中的应用尤为广泛。以下是具体应用场景:

1. 数据中台

数据中台是企业数字化转型的核心平台。通过RPO/RTO技术,企业可以确保数据中台的高可用性和数据的完整性。

  • 数据备份:通过RPO/RTO技术,确保数据中台的数据备份和恢复。
  • 故障恢复:通过RPO/RTO技术,确保数据中台的故障恢复。

2. 数字孪生

数字孪生是数字世界与物理世界的桥梁。通过RPO/RTO技术,企业可以确保数字孪生系统的高可用性和数据的实时性。

  • 数据备份:通过RPO/RTO技术,确保数字孪生系统的数据备份和恢复。
  • 故障恢复:通过RPO/RTO技术,确保数字孪生系统的故障恢复。

3. 数字可视化

数字可视化是数据展示的重要手段。通过RPO/RTO技术,企业可以确保数字可视化系统的高可用性和数据的实时性。

  • 数据备份:通过RPO/RTO技术,确保数字可视化系统的数据备份和恢复。
  • 故障恢复:通过RPO/RTO技术,确保数字可视化系统的故障恢复。

未来趋势与挑战

随着数字化转型的深入,RPO/RTO技术将面临新的挑战和机遇。

1. 人工智能与机器学习

人工智能与机器学习将为RPO/RTO技术带来新的可能性。通过AI/ML技术,企业可以实现智能备份、智能恢复和智能监控。

  • 智能备份:通过AI/ML技术,实现智能备份策略。
  • 智能恢复:通过AI/ML技术,实现智能恢复流程。
  • 智能监控:通过AI/ML技术,实现智能监控和预警。

2. 边缘计算

边缘计算将为RPO/RTO技术带来新的应用场景。通过边缘计算,企业可以实现数据的本地备份和恢复,提高数据的可用性和恢复速度。

  • 本地备份:通过边缘计算,实现数据的本地备份。
  • 本地恢复:通过边缘计算,实现数据的本地恢复。

3. 挑战与应对

尽管RPO/RTO技术在不断发展,但企业仍面临一些挑战。

  • 数据量爆炸式增长:随着数据量的爆炸式增长,企业需要更高效的备份和恢复技术。
  • 复杂的应用场景:随着应用场景的复杂化,企业需要更灵活的备份和恢复策略。
  • 安全与隐私:随着数据安全和隐私的重要性日益增加,企业需要更安全的备份和恢复机制。

结语

RPO/RTO技术是企业数据保护和业务连续性管理的核心。通过合理设置RPO和RTO,企业可以确保在故障发生时,能够快速恢复数据和系统,最大限度地减少损失。未来,随着人工智能、边缘计算等技术的发展,RPO/RTO技术将为企业提供更高效、更智能的解决方案。

如果您对RPO/RTO技术感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的内容,欢迎申请试用我们的解决方案: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料